Position Summary:

The LPN is responsible for assessing the medical needs of potential and current clients, ensuring that services provided are appropriate and meet their healthcare requirements.

Primary Duties include but are not limited to:

  • Develop and update comprehensive care plans.
  • Provide staff training, ensure accurate documentation, and support medication management.
  • Conduct in-home health assessments, administer IM and SC injections, and address medical concerns.
  • Supervise caregivers for proper medication administration, vital sign documentation, and protocol compliance.
  • Manage client medications, coordinate refills, and liaise with pharmacists.
  • Lead caregiver training and evaluate competency in essential medical tasks.
  • Maintain accurate health records and electronic documentation.
  • Communicate effectively with families, caregivers, and team members regarding client needs and updates.
  • Work under RN supervision while operating independently in the field.
